A leakage damper valve is a specialized device designed to regulate airflow and minimize energy losses in ventilation systems. Typically installed in ducts, this valve controls the amount of air that can escape or leak from the system, ensuring that conditioned air remains within the desired areas of a building.
The primary function of a leakage damper valve is to close off ducts when air is not flowing. This prevents unwanted air from seeping out, which can compromise the efficiency of heating and cooling systems. Most leakage damper valves are equipped with automatic actuators that respond to changes in air pressure or temperature, providing a responsive solution to managing airflow.
